Impact of Hindiya Dam on the Limnological Features of Euphrates River to the North of Babil Governorate, Iraq
...Show More Authors

          Five sites were chosen to the north of Babil Governorate in   order to identify the limnological features and the impact of the Hindiya Dam during 2019. Site2 was located near the dam to reflect the ecological features of this site, whereas other sites, S1 was located at the upstream of the dam as a control site. Moreover, the two other sites S3 and S4 were located down the dam. The results of  the  study  showed  a  close  correlation  between air and water temperature at all sites. Also there were significant differences in average of thirteen out of eighteen water parameters.Water temperature, total alkalinity, bicarbonate, DO, POS, TH and Mg+2  ions  decreased from 22.76˚C, 203.33 mg/L, 146.75 mg/L, 8.8 mg/L, 100.023%, 438 mg/L, 35.55mg/L, respectively on S2  to 22.66 ˚C, 200.28 mg/L, 145.58 mg/L, 8.35 mg/L, 95.45%, 422.66 mg/L,  28.81 mg/L, respectively at site below the dam. While, turbidity, TSS,  Ca+2,  SO2+4, NO3-2 and PO4-2 increased from 13.32 NTU, 23.08 mg/L, 116.89 mg/L, 107.5 mg/L, 1.027 mg/L and 0.019 mg/L, respectively on S2  to 26.574 NTU, 26.83 mg/L, 119.23 mg/L, 137.5 mg/L, 1.145 mg/L and 0.032 mg/L, respectively at the site below the dam.  However, no apparent dam effect was reported in EC, S, TDS, pH values at Euphrates River. No significant differences of all characteristics were found among sites except, turbidity, TSS, Mg+2,  SO+4 and PO4-2. It can be considered that the Euphrates River is very hard, oligohaline, slightly alkaline, well ventilated and clear to turbid. In addition, the turbidity and TSS values exceeded permissible limits of water quality for aquatic life in most samples especially in site below the dam. However, the river was considered by BOD5 to be doubtful in its cleanliness water. Calcium, magnesium, nitrate and phosphate values in this study were within permissible limits.

The Effect of Organic Matter Application on Phosphorus Status in the Calcareous Soil
...Show More Authors

A field experiment is conducted to study the effect of different levels of peat (0, 25, 50, 75, and 100 Mg ha-1 to uncropped and cropped soil to wheat. Soil samples are taken in different period of time (0, 3, 30, 60, 90, 120, and 180 days after cultivation to determine (NaHCO3-Exteractable P at 3 different depths (0-10, 10-20, and 20-30 cm). Field Experiment is conducted in a randomized complete block design (RCBD) with four replicates. Wheat, Al-Rasheed variety, is cultivated as a testing crop. The entire field is equally dived in two divisions. One of the two divisions is cultivated to wheat and the second is left uncropped. The effect of five levels of peat namely 0, 25, 50, 75, 100 Mg ha-1 is investigated. Soils are fully analyzed

The Effect of Metallicity on the AGB Stars Evolution by Using Synthetic Model
...Show More Authors

Abstract: Stars whose initial masses are between (0.89 - 8.0) M☉ go through an Asymptotic Giant Branch (AGB) phase at the end of their life. Which have been evolved from the main sequence phase through Asymptotic Giant Branch (AGB). The calculations were done by adopted Synthetic Model showed the following results: 1- Mass loss on the AGB phase consists of two phases for period (P <500) days and for (P>500) days; 2- the mass loss rate exponentially increases with the pulsation periods; 3- The expansion velocity VAGB for our stars are calculated according to the three assumptions; 4- the terminal velocity depends on several factors likes metallicity and luminosity. MORPHOLOGICAL AND MOLECULAR STUDIES OF KAIS KINGFISH CYPRINION KAIS HECKEL, 1843 (PISCIES, CYPRINIFORMES, CYPRINIDAE) FROM THE MIDDLE OF IRAQ
...Show More Authors

Cyprinidae species are the most abundant and widely distributed fish species in the inland waters of Iraq. Cyprinids are complex species, and it is difficult to identify them on the basis of morphology. Thus, the morphological characteristics must be achieved and confirmed by molecular analysis. Twenty specimens of Cyprinion kais Heckel, 1843 (Piscies, Cypriniformes, Cyprinidae) were collected from two localities at Tigris River in the middle of Iraq: five specimens from Al-Tharthar Lake, Saladin Province, and 15 specimens from Al- Zubaydiyah sub-district, Wasit Province. Isolation and Characterization of Triterpenoid Saponin Hederacoside C. Present in the Leaves of Hedera helix L. Cultivated in Iraq
...Show More Authors

Hedera helix L. plant belongs to the family Araliaceae that provide a host of bioactive compounds (mainly saponins) of important biological activities, like spasmolytic, secretolytic, anti-inflammatory, and antibacterial activities. Literature survey revealed that there was no previously study concerning H. helix L. which is cultivated in Iraq, so we decided to carry out this study which include extraction, isolation, purification and identification of biologically important triterpenoid saponin hederacoside C from leaves of H. helix L.
